Inside Braamfontein: coffee time

Braamfontein

Braamfontein is an up and coming area in Joburg that is becoming a real creative hub. There’s a great student buzz due to Wits University being around the corner and they have the ever popular Neighbourgoods Market every Sunday. You’ll find a variety of interesting shops and of course a great selection of coffee shops and eateries… Father, Motherland, Doubleshot, Daleahs, Post Breakfast Lunch and more! I spent the afternoon there recently and visited Doubleshot as well as Daleahs.

Doubleshot coffee & tea is a lovely little spot which roasts coffee and blends tea in store. It’s situated on a busy corner which a great place to sit and do a bit of people watching. The space is inviting and the coffee is great of course!

I had a delicious lunch at Daleahs which is a lovely eatery on De Beer Street, you can’t miss it with its bold green facade. The interior is cosy with a quirky charm and laid back atmosphere. They serve breakfast all day which always makes me happy.
